10 Essential Elements for an Irresistible Landing Page
Creating an appealing landing page is crucial for converting visitors into customers. Here are 10 essential elements that can make your landing page irresistible:
- Compelling Headline: Grab attention instantly with a strong headline that communicates your value proposition.
- Engaging Subheadline: Follow your headline with a subheadline that further explains your offering, enticing visitors to continue reading.
- High-Quality Images: Use visuals that resonate with your audience and enhance your message.
- Clear Call-to-Action (CTA): Make your CTA stand out with contrasting colors and persuasive text.
- Trust Signals: Incorporate elements like testimonials or reviews to build credibility.
In addition to these initial elements, consider the following factors that can elevate your landing page:
- Responsive Design: Ensure your landing page looks great on all devices, providing a seamless experience.
- Concise Copy: Keep your text clear and to the point to maintain visitor interest.
- Social Proof: Showcase user-generated content or case studies to demonstrate the success of your offering.
- Lead Capture Form: Use a simple form to collect visitor information without overwhelming them.
- Exit-Intent Popups: Engage leaving visitors with a last-minute offer that could convert them into leads.
How to Optimize Your Landing Page for Maximum Conversions
Optimizing your landing page for maximum conversions involves a strategic approach that focuses on user experience and compelling content. Start by ensuring that your landing page design is clean, visually appealing, and aligned with your brand identity. Key elements like a concise headline, engaging subheadings, and a persuasive call-to-action (CTA) should be prominently displayed. Utilize the A/B testing technique to compare different designs and CTA placements to see which one resonates best with your audience.
Another crucial factor is the optimization of your landing page content. Incorporate bullet points or numbered lists to highlight benefits or features, making it easier for visitors to digest information quickly. Additionally, include social proof, such as testimonials or case studies, to build trust and credibility. Don’t forget to optimize your page for mobile devices, as a significant portion of users will be accessing your site through smartphones and tablets. By implementing these strategies, you can significantly enhance your landing page's potential for maximizing conversions.
